Graphic designer Joseph Engle ( JosephEngle.com ) and commercial photographer Eric Baillies ( EricBaillies.com ) bring a fresh perspective to Madison's photography scene with a public exhibit of their favorite new pictures.

The photos portray a creative contrast between Joe's alternative, anti-technical, style and Eric's focus on visual composition and technique.

EXPLOSION features photographs with subjects as varied as Madison's dining choices and just maybe of some of Madison's more recognizable scenery.

Captured by Robots Concert!
















This is a unique one man concert with numerous working robots that play real instruments! He is on his Dubya Tour now were he dresses his robots as our fearless leader and his goons. He adds some great comic relief while rocking with his robots in a punk rock metal style of music! It is a concert I would highly recommend to anyone! Very unique, entertaining and absolutely amazing to see!!! Check them out here! Captured by Robots

Wonders in artistic expression?

It always seems to amaze me what sort of art or visual images are selected when people have a wide group or selection to pick from. Why creates there desire to what often times I feel is the worse image in the group? What are you thoughts on the images posted on my blog? Do you have one that does not belong? What makes a great image for you?

To me a great image is one that captures or expresses something deeper than the physical image. This is something that is very hard to express since that expression is something that can be different for each person viewing the image. With that in mind one would think that composition , lighting and direction would conquer in visual imagery, but that is often not the case. What drives you to an image? What make you like what you see or what makes you dislike something? I simply want you to be compelled by what you are looking at nothing more. I suppose you can't please everyone with any one image, so I guess I am just interested what people think of not only my art but art or photography in general.
